Total Visits

Views
IDA ...325

Total Visits Per Month

November 2024December 2024January 2025February 2025March 2025April 2025May 2025
IDA ...130392054

Top country views

Views
United States181
Germany35
Sweden17
Austria14
Czech Republic9
Ireland9
Panama9
Brazil7
China7
United Kingdom6

Top cities views

Views
San Francisco143
Frankfurt19
Stockholm17
Vienna14
Seattle12
Dublin9
Berlin6
London6
Atlanta5
Jacksonville5